Saving a Map to a Non-Earth Coordinate System

To save a table into a Non-Earth Coordinate system:

  1. Ensure that your non-earth map is open and that it is the active window (click on the map to activate the map window).
  2. On the HOME tab, in the File group, click Save Copy As.
  3. If the Save As dialog box opens, select the map to save from the Save Table list and then click Save As.
  4. In the Save Copy of Table As dialog box, click the Projection button to open the Choose Projection dialog box.
  5. From the Category drop-down list, choose Non-Earth.
  6. From the Category Members list, choose a Non-Earth unit to specify the bounds and units for your non-earth coordinate system.
  7. Click OK to open the Non-Earth Coordinate Bounds dialog box.
  8. Specify the bounds and units for your non-earth coordinate system and click OK. You can use positive or negative numbers to specify the minimum and maximum X and Y values.

Changing the Map's Coordinate System to Non-Earth

To only change the Map's Coordinate System:

  1. Ensure that your map is open and that it is the active window.
  2. In the Layers or Explorer window, right-click the map name and click Map Options to open the Map Options dialog box.
  3. Click Projection to open the Choose Projection dialog box.
  4. From the Category drop-down list, choose Non-Earth.
  5. From the Category Members list, choose a Non-Earth unit.
  6. Click OK to close the dialog boxes.
